EZM
Sinn trademark, acronym for “Einsatz Zeit Messer” (mission timer).

ice hardening


Part of the heat treatment process used to alter the material characteristics of certain types of steel by "quenching" them at low temperatures.

The term "ice hardening" was originally coined due to the use of ice water, however this form of rapid chilling is carried out today in a vacuum or in liquid gases, typically at a temperature of -80 °C. Only special grades of steel are suitable for ice hardening and for thermal hardening techniques in general. Steel processing traditionally involves a number of such hardening processes, for example in the manufacture of knife blades. The (martensitic) steels concerned are not generally corrosion-resistant and require special care.

However, modern developments have given rise to types of steel which exhibit considerable corrosion resistance after being subjected to this hardening process. In 2002 the first series of our Duochronograph 756 was made from just such a type of steel which had been subjected to ice hardening.

In 2003 the ice hardening method was replaced by TEGIMENT Technology for two reasons: firstly because the corrosion resistance caused by the ice hardening deteriorated on contact with perspiration and salt water, and secondly because the treated parts had a strong tendency to become magnetised, which can have a negative impact on movement components which are vital to the watch's correct functioning.

The TEGIMENT Technology process is used on non-magnetisable high-grade stainless steel to increase the corrosion resistance. It also improves the surface hardness, which is crucial for optimised scratch-resistance.

Sinn sealing grease 30-288


Fully synthetic grease developed especially for SINN for use on seal rings at temperatures ranging between -45°C and +80°C. A seal ring treated with this grease has a considerably lower gas permeability rate than an ungreased ring at the same compression and temperature. It also increases the ageing resistance of the seals.

The performance of EDR seals is optimized through the use of Sinn sealing grease 30-288. This combination gives Sinn watches significantly greater protection against humidity than any conventionally sealed watch.

Sinn special oil 66-228

High-grade, fully synthetic oil specially developed for Sinn. Its outstanding properties at low and high temperatures allow the watch to run accurately from -45°C to +80°C.

TEGIMENT

SINN trademark for stainless steel and titanium surfaces with a particularly high level of hardness and scratch resistance. SINN watches featuring this technology have been labelled with the TEGIMENT logotype since 2008. See SINN Technology TEGIMENT.

titanium


Sinn only uses titanium grade 2 and titanium grade 5, which is an ideal material for wristwatches.

No allergic reactions are known. With a specific weight of roughly 4.5 g/ccm it has just 60% of the weight of stainless steel (specific weight approximately 7.8 g/ccm). It quickly absorbs body heat as a result of its low specific thermal capacity and its low thermal conductivity. This makes it comfortable to wear, particularly during the cold months of the year. The low electrical conductivity of titanium also increases wearing comfort as it reduces the electrical voltage compensation between different parts of the skin around the wrist.

Grade 2 titanium: pure titanium with the material number 3.7035.

Grade 5 titanium: a high-strength titanium alloy with the material number 3.7165.

SZ01
The SZ01 movement is based on the successful Valjoux 7750 and has been specially developed by SINN. The development work began back in 2003.

The main priority in undertaking the redesign was to make the chronograph functions significantly easier to read off. Which is why we attached so much importance to finding a first-class technical solution to mounting the jump 60-minute stopwatch hand in the centre of the dial. This allows users to take accurate stop times even more quickly and simply. The clarity and distinct readability of this chronograph stem from the design of the well-known Lemania 5100 movement.

Information from Sinn, May 2006

All Sinn watches are antimagnetic to 4,800 A/m which is in accordance with the DIN/ISO norm. This antimagnetic rating derives from the high-grade materials of the movement alone. Some watches, like the 656/756/856 aviation watch series and the models 244 and 900, boast a much higher antimagnetic rating of 80,000 A/m which results from a soft-iron inner case.

I was wondering whether the highly amagnetic U-boat steel used in the U-series dive watches affects the antimagnetic rating of these watches at all, i.e. whether these watches have a higher antimagnetic rating than the standard 4,800 A/m. Here is the answer from Sinn (again, summarized and translated inexpertly by myself):

The antimagnetic qualities of the 656 etc. models indicated above derive from the soft-iron inner case which reacts to and deflects magnetic fields. The soft-iron inner case is not inherently amagnetic like the U-boat steel which does not react to magnetic fields at all, much like glass or plastic. Therefore the basic antimagnetic rating of the movement (4,800 A/m) is not increased by the U-boat steel in the U-series watches.

However, amagnetic U-boat steel, because it cannot be magnetically charged, does not affect sensitive navigational instruments, unlike a soft iron case which can carry a magnetic charge (on the outside).

In other words (these are my thoughts): antimagnetic qualities like in the aviation watches prevent the influence of strong magnetic fields on the watch and its accuracy; they protect the watch from outside influences. The amagnetic qualities of the U-series watches work just the other way around, protecting things outside the watch from magnetic interference by the watch itself. This, I might add, is not only relevant for navigational instruments, but also, e.g., for magnetically triggered mines or magnetic detection in general.
